README.SUSE =========== Starting with SuSE Linux 8.2 openjade is the only DSSSL engine available; thus the -o resp. --use-openjade option is obsolete by now. For PostScript and PDF support you must install package "jadetex" and the teTeX packages "jadetex" depends on. By default, "sloppy" validation will be done if jade will start to work on SGML files; this means, minimizations are allowed.
